Monthly Cost of Living

A single person spends $3,598 per month in Seattle, WA vs $2,547 in Monrovia, CA, rent included.

A couple spends around $5,539 per month in Seattle, WA vs $3,591 in Monrovia, CA, rent included.

A family of three spends $7,479 per month in Seattle, WA vs $4,634 in Monrovia, CA, rent included.

Seattle, WA costs about 41% more than Monrovia, CA, driven mainly by Groceries & Markets.

Both Seattle, WA and Monrovia, CA sit above the global median – Seattle, WA by 168%, Monrovia, CA by 90%.

Cost Breakdown

A central one-bedroom costs $2,336 in Seattle, WA versus $1,589 in Monrovia, CA. Rent is usually the largest line item in a monthly budget, so the gap here sets the tone for the overall comparison.

Salaries run about 9% higher in Seattle, WA, which partly offsets the higher cost of living there. Purchasing power depends on which expenses matter most to you.

A mid-range dinner for two costs $118 in Seattle, WA versus $35.00 in Monrovia, CA. Monthly groceries follow the same trend: $547 vs $335 – making Monrovia, CA the more affordable choice for daily food spending.
